Lets compare vitamin content per 500 calories of Vitasoy USA Nasoya, Lite Silken Tofu vs Baked Potato Flesh:
500 calories of Vitasoy USA Nasoya, Lite Silken Tofu have more Vitamin A, more Vitamin B12, more Vitamin D and 284.4 times more Vitamin E than Baked Potato Flesh.
500 calories of Baked Potato Flesh have insufficient amounts of Vitamin A, Vitamin B12, Vitamin D and Vitamin E
Comparing minerals per 500 calories for Vitasoy USA Nasoya, Lite Silken Tofu vs Baked Potato Flesh:
500 calories of Vitasoy USA Nasoya, Lite Silken Tofu have 170.4 times more Calcium, 5.4 times more Iron, 8.8 times more Phosphorus, 34.2 times more Sodium and 2.6 times more Water than Baked Potato Flesh.
500 calories of Baked Potato Flesh lack sufficient amounts of Calcium
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 500 calories:
500 calories of Vitasoy USA Nasoya, Lite Silken Tofu have 23.8 times more Fat and 9.1 times more Protein than Baked Potato Flesh.
While 500 kcal of Baked Potatoes Flesh no Salt contain more Carbohydrate than Vitasoy USA Nasoya, Lite Silken Tofu.
